Blog Strategy -- Positioning & Content Architecture

Develops comprehensive blog strategies that build topical authority for Google rankings while establishing brand presence for AI citation platforms. Includes topic cluster architecture, AI citation surface strategy, content scoring targets, and GEO-specific optimization plans.

Workflow

Step 1: Discovery

Gather context through questions or project analysis:

  1. Business: What do you sell/do? Who are your customers?
  2. Blog goals: Traffic? Leads? Authority? AI citations?
  3. Current state: Existing blog content? (scan if project available)
  4. Competitors: Who are your 3-5 main competitors?
  5. Differentiator: What unique expertise or data do you have?
  6. Resources: Writing capacity (posts/week), budget for visuals?

Step 2: Competitive Landscape

Research competitors' blogs:

  1. WebSearch for competitor blog URLs
  2. For each competitor, assess:

- Publishing frequency - Content types (guides, case studies, comparisons, news) - Visual quality (images, charts, videos) - Schema usage - Social distribution (YouTube, Reddit, LinkedIn) - AI citation presence (search ChatGPT/Perplexity for industry terms)

  1. Identify gaps no competitor covers well

Competitive AI Citation Analysis

Map competitor visibility across AI platforms. Use WebSearch to find how competitors appear in AI-generated responses for target keywords.

## Competitive AI Citation Map
| Query | ChatGPT Cites | Perplexity Cites | AI Overview Cites | Gap? |
|-------|--------------|-----------------|-------------------|------|
| [keyword] | [competitor/none] | [competitor/none] | [competitor/none] | [Yes/No] |
| [keyword] | [competitor/none] | [competitor/none] | [competitor/none] | [Yes/No] |
| [keyword] | [competitor/none] | [competitor/none] | [competitor/none] | [Yes/No] |

Score each competitor's AI visibility:

  • High: Cited in 3/3 platforms for multiple queries
  • Medium: Cited in 1-2 platforms or for limited queries
  • Low: Rarely cited, only in niche queries
  • None: No AI citation presence detected

Identify AI citation gaps -- queries where no competitor is cited. These represent the highest-opportunity targets for new content.

Note: Only 12% overlap between platforms -- a competitor strong on ChatGPT may be absent from Perplexity. Analyze each platform independently.

Step 4: Content Pillar Design with Topic Cluster Architecture

Design 3-5 content pillars based on audience needs and competitive gaps. For each pillar, build the full hub-and-spoke cluster model.

### Pillar: [Topic Area]
- **Purpose**: Build authority in [topic]
- **Primary keywords**: [3-5 keywords]
- **Content types**: Pillar guide, supporting posts, comparisons, FAQ
- **Unique angle**: [What first-hand experience/data can you provide?]
- **Estimated posts**: [N] to achieve topic coverage
- **AI citation potential**: [High/Medium/Low] - [why]

Cluster Architecture Design

For each pillar, design the complete hub-and-spoke structure:

### Cluster Architecture: [Pillar Topic]

For each cluster, specify:

  • 8-12 spoke topics per pillar, each targeting a specific long-tail keyword
  • Internal linking plan between all cluster pages (every spoke links to pillar, pillar links to all spokes, spokes cross-link to related spokes)
  • Content template assignment for each piece from the 12 available templates: how-to-guide, listicle, case-study, comparison, pillar-page, product-review, thought-leadership, roundup, tutorial, news-analysis, data-research, faq-knowledge

Step 5: Differentiation Strategy

The December 2025 Core Update rewards first-hand experience. Plan how to demonstrate genuine expertise:

Signal TypeImplementation
Original dataConduct surveys, analyze proprietary data, run experiments
Case studiesDocument real client/project results with metrics
Build in publicShare process, learnings, and failures transparently
Expert interviewsFeature practitioners with first-hand knowledge
Tool reviewsTest products personally, share screenshots and results
Industry analysisProvide unique perspective on public data

Step 5.5: AI Citation Surface Strategy

Plan how to maximize AI citation across platforms. 80% of LLM citations come from outside the top 100 organic results -- traditional SEO alone is insufficient.

On-Site Optimization

Structure every piece of content for AI citability:

  • Every H2 opens with an answer-first paragraph (40-60 words with stat + source)
  • Citation capsules: 40-60 word self-contained passages per H2 section
  • Q&A format: 60-70% of H2 headings phrased as questions
  • FAQ sections with schema markup on every post
  • Entity clarity: consistent terminology throughout (no synonym variation for key concepts)
  • Structured data: JSON-LD for Article, FAQ, HowTo, and Review schemas

Off-Site Presence (Critical -- 88-92% of AI citations from off-site)

ChannelAI Citation ImpactPriority Action
YouTube0.737 correlation (strongest)Companion videos for pillar posts
Reddit450% citation surgeAuthentic participation in 3-5 subreddits
Review platforms2.6-3.5x multiplierMaintain profiles on G2, Capterra (B2B)
Wikipedia/WikidataCredibility tiebreakerBuild notability, create Wikidata entry
Industry publicationsTier 2-3 citation sourceGuest posts, expert commentary

Cross-Platform Monitoring

  • Track brand mentions in ChatGPT, Perplexity, Google AI Overviews
  • Only 12% overlap between platforms -- optimize for each separately
  • 80% of LLM citations come from outside the top 100 organic results
  • Monitor monthly: search 10-20 target queries on each platform, log citations

Step 5.6: Content Scoring Targets

Set quality standards that all blog content must meet:

### Content Quality Standards
| Metric | Target | Measured By |
|--------|--------|-------------|
| Blog quality score | 80+ | `/blog analyze` |
| E-E-A-T compliance | Named author + 8+ tier 1-3 sources | Manual review |
| AI citation readiness | Answer-first + FAQ + citation capsules | `/blog analyze` |
| Visual minimum | 2+ charts + 3+ images per post | Asset count |
| Internal links | 5+ per post (within cluster) | Link audit |
| Schema markup | Article + FAQ + relevant type | Structured data test |
| Word count | 1,500+ for spokes, 3,000+ for pillars | Word count tool |

Every post should be scored before publishing. Posts below 80 quality score should be revised before going live.

Step 5.7: GEO-Specific Strategy

Plan passage-level citability across all content, tailored to each AI platform.

AI PlatformFavorsOptimization Focus
ChatGPTRecency, brand authority, conversational clarityUpdate posts within 30 days, clear entity definitions
PerplexityCitations, source diversity, structured answersTier 1-3 sources, numbered lists, data tables
Google AI OverviewsStructured data, schema, topical authorityFAQ schema, HowTo schema, complete topic clusters

Strategy by platform:

  • ChatGPT: Ensure brand name appears consistently, maintain 30-day freshness, use conversational answer-first formatting
  • Perplexity: Maximize external citation count (8+ per post), use structured data tables, cite authoritative sources
  • AI Overviews: Complete topic cluster coverage, implement all relevant schema types, achieve featured snippet format

Step 6: Distribution Channel Strategy

AI visibility requires off-site presence (88-92% of AI citations come from off-site signals). Plan brand presence:

ChannelAI ImpactStrategy
YouTube0.737 correlation (strongest)Companion videos for pillar posts, how-tos, demos
Reddit450% citation surgeAuthentic participation in 3-5 subreddits, share insights not links
Review platforms2.6-3.5x citation multiplierMaintain profiles on G2, Capterra, TrustRadius (B2B)
Wikipedia/WikidataCredibility tiebreakerBuild notability through earned media, create Wikidata entry
Industry publicationsTier 2-3 citation sourceGuest posts, expert commentary, study contributions
Social mediaBrand mentionsLinkedIn thought leadership, Twitter/X insights

Budget allocation recommendation: 40% owned content / 60% earned media and distribution.

Step 7: Measurement Framework

### Metrics to Track

#### Traditional SEO
- Organic traffic (monthly)
- Keyword rankings (top 10, top 3)
- Domain authority / Domain Rating
- Internal link coverage
- Core Web Vitals

#### AI Citation Metrics (New)
- Share of Voice in ChatGPT responses (manual tracking)
- AI Overview citation rate (Google Search Console)
- Perplexity mentions (manual tracking)
- AI referral traffic (GA4: source contains chatgpt, perplexity, claude)
- Brand mention volume (branded search + web mentions)

#### Content Quality
- Blog quality score via `/blog analyze` (target: 80+)
- Content freshness (% of posts updated within 30 days)
- Visual element coverage (charts + images per post)
- Citation tier quality (% tier 1-3 sources)

#### Business Impact
- Blog-attributed leads/conversions
- Email subscribers from blog
- Content-assisted revenue
